The conversion rate is the percentage of website visitors that have completed a specific action out of the total number of visitors. The conversion event often refers to a sale, but it can be submitting a form, downloading an app, booking an appointment, asking for a quote or requesting a callback.
CRO tools are designed to help implement CRO strategies and increase conversion rates through data analytics, content optimization, lead capture, heat mapping, customer feedback, split testing and more.

Analyzing data from your website, sales funnel and landing pages can help you pinpoint issues that are impacting your conversion rates. These analytics tools enable you to track website usage and performance so you can gain insights to increase your conversion rates.
One of the most popular analytics tools, Google Analytics allows you to track the activities of your visitors, such as the devices that they use, the time it takes for them to bounce from your pages, how they engage with your content and whether they complete specific user paths.
You also can see the traffic sources that bring people to your site, the keywords that visitors use on search engines to find it and demographic data about your visitors. However, it doesn’t associate the emails or contact information of the visitors with their subsequent interactions with your brand.
Price: The basic version is free, which is sufficient for most small and midsize businesses. Analytics 360 begins at $150,000 a year and the cost increases after a site exceeds one billion monthly hits.

Most first-time visitors don’t buy right away, so you should capture their information to continue building relationships and drive sales over time. These lead capture tools will help you turn more visitors into email subscribers so you can use email marketing to get them back to your website.
With the HelloBar tool, you can add a persistent callout bar at the top of your website to capture email addresses, announce a sale, promote your social pages and more. It doesn’t interrupt the website experience and is always visible. However, it could get overlooked because it’s not as attention-grabbing as a pop-up or scroll box.
The “Free Forever” starter plan offers limited features and up to 5,000 views per month. The paid plans, which start at $29 per month, include more views, design features, targeting functions, A/B testing, advanced integrations and customer support.
Price: Free version available. Paid plans start at $29 a month.
Sumo, an easy-to-use suite of tools, is designed to help you capture more email subscribers on your website with various widgets, such as Welcome Mat, Smart Bar, scroll-triggered box and contact form. Sumo offers plugins for WordPress and Shopify. You also can use the Google Tag Manager plugin to integrate with Google Analytics for on-page insights.
You can access most basic features such as email opt-in forms, customizable design, social sharing, welcome emails, email integration and more with the free version. The Pro plan, which costs $39 a month, offers additional functionalities such as advanced visitor targeting, A/B testing and advanced analytics.
Price: Free version is available. The Pro plan is $39 a month.
No matter how you’re driving traffic to your website, your landing pages play an important role in getting your visitors to take the next step, such as joining your email list or placing an order. These tools help you build landing pages quickly while incorporating the latest CRO best practices to increase conversion rates.
LeadPages is one of the most popular landing page tools designed to help small businesses connect with their audiences, collect leads and close sales. It comes with robust and easy-to-use features, such as a drag-and-drop visual editor, lead management support and predesigned templates. You also can access a user-friendly analytics dashboard and real-time conversion tips.
All the plans allow you to create landing pages, pop-ups and alert bars. You also get free hosting, mobile-responsive templates and 40+ standard integrations. The Pro plan gives you unlimited A/B testing and the Advanced plan includes additional opt-in text campaigns.
Price: Standard plan costs $25 a month, the Pro plan costs $48 a month and the Advanced plan is $199 a month.
Unbounce, a landing-page builder, integrates seamlessly with Google Ads and other popular digital advertising networks. It supports dynamic content that’s automatically adjusted based on the keywords used in searches. This helps improve the landing page experience, which will increase the Quality Score of your Google Ads to lower cost.
This software comes with many predesigned templates and integrates with many customer relationships management (CRM), content management system (CMS) and email marketing platforms. It also offers industry-specific solutions for ecommerce, software-as-a-service (SaaS) companies and agencies.
Price: The basic plan costs $80 a month and the more advanced plans cost $120, $200 and $300 a month.
According to Google, visitors are 106% more likely to leave a site when page load time goes from 1 second to 6 seconds. A slow load speed could cost you a lot of website visitors, especially those using mobile devices. These CRO testing tools will show you how your site stacks up.
PageSpeed Insights analyzes the content on a webpage and reports on its performance on both mobile and desktop devices. It also provides suggestions on how the page may be improved. After you have entered a uniform resource locator (URL) into the tool, you’ll get a performance score and optimization tips for quick wins. For example, by using browser caching, optimizing images or minifying assets.
Price: Free.
The GTMetrix CRO tool shows data about your site speed and goes into those metrics in detail. It allows you to compare data of up to five websites and test your site speed from different locations to see the exact user experience from different countries. You can get your page performance in a summarized report, schedule testing to monitor performance and set up an alert so you can be notified when the site underperforms.
Price: The basic plan is free and paid plans start from $14.95 a month.
These mouse tracking and heat mapping applications show you how visitors interact with your website content, such as how they scroll and what they click. You can find out what’s attracting their attention and if you’re putting the most important information in the right place.
Hotjar offers heat maps and screen recordings to track how your pages are viewed and how visitors are navigating your website. You can identify the most-clicked sections on your pages, where visitors leave a page and what users interact with most.
This tool integrates with many popular website platforms, including WordPress, Squarespace, Shopify, Weebly and more to make implementation a breeze. It also offers incoming feedback and survey features to help you gather feedback directly from visitors so you can reduce the cost and complexity of managing multiple systems.
Price: The basic version is free and paid plans start from $39 a month.
CRO tool Crazy Egg helps you understand the customer journey with snapshots, heat maps, scroll maps and recordings. You can analyze scrolling patterns and conduct A/B testing to understand your visitors’ behaviors. You also can segment clicks by traffic source to evaluate link effectiveness.
The results give you an extra layer of insights into your Google Analytics data. You can drill down to see how visitors from various traffic sources (e.g., emails vs. ad campaigns) interact with your content and find out if your calls to action (CTAs) are placed optimally to maximize conversion.
Price: The Basic plan is $24 a month, the Standard plan costs $49 a month, the Plus plan is $99 a month and the Pro plan is $249 a month.
Sometimes the best way to find out what your visitors want is to simply ask them! These feedback tools help you collect input from website users through surveys, polls, messaging and more.
Intercom, a live-chat tool, allows you to interact with visitors in real-time as they’re on your website. You can glean insights on what they’re looking for, what they have trouble finding, how they prefer to interact with your content and what you can do to improve the user experience.
You can also answer questions and address objections in real-time during critical points in the customer journey to progress visitors down the sales funnel and increase your conversion rate.
Price: The Basic plan is $39 a month, the Grow plan is $99 a month, the Accelerate plan costs $499 a month and the Scale plan is $999 a month.
Qualaroo allows you to display specific surveys as users interact with your website content. You can derive actionable insights from the answers based on where the visitors are on your site, their browsing history, the issues they’re experiencing and other contextual information.
You can use popups to collect real-time feedback at every stage of the sales funnel and leverage the advanced targeting function to ask the right users the right questions at the right time. The AI-driven sentiment analysis feature categorizes the results and the “word cloud” feature extracts key ideas from free-form answers.
Price: The free plan supports up to 25 responses a month. The paid plans start at 20 cents a response per month.
You have developed insights from the many tracking, feedback and analytics tools. Now what? You have probably come up with a few hypotheses and it’s time to find out what works most effectively for your website. Use these CRO testing tools to manage, plan and execute A/B or multivariate tests.
This tool integrates seamlessly with Google Ads and Google Analytics to help you convert ad clicks into customers by testing and customizing your landing pages. If you do a lot of pay-per-click (PPC) advertising, Google Optimize can help you quickly turn insights into action to increase your conversion rates.
The free version works best if you don’t need to test many complex ideas. However, you can only set up five experiments at a time. The paid version, Google Optimize 360, is more robust but is reported to cost $150,000 a year.
Price: The basic version is free. Contact sales for pricing on Optimize 360.
Optimizely helps you run unlimited A/B, multipage and multivariate tests across all devices and platforms. The software allows marketing teams to quickly experiment with different copy and imagery variations without writing code. You’ll also get full reports of the test results to see all the interactions and clicks, as well as world-class customer support.
The many robust functionalities also come with an enterprise-level price tag (reportedly starting from $50,000 a year.) Due to the many complex functions, some users find it challenging to configure the software and integrate it with other digital marketing and analytics tools.
Price: Contact sales for pricing plans, which vary based on functionalities and the number of impressions.
